COLDSPRING — The Coldspring-Oakhurst CISD approved items toward the May election for the two board members whose terms are ending.

Superintendent Dr. Bryan Taulton said that members Berlin Brafford Tony Sewell positions are up for election, and at the Jan. 23 regular meeting, members approved a contract with the San Jacinto County to hold the election and approve Election Administrator Cheri Walker as election clerk.

In a related matter, the board discussed seeking another bond election in May of this year or next year to help shore up funding shortfalls.

The district attempted a VATRE election in November 2024, but voters turned down the measure.

Taulton said the debate also centered around funding because there are unknowns about what the current Texas Legislature will do in the current session.

In another matter, the board discussed the Texas Academic Performance Report for the 2023-24 school year, which was released recently by the Texas Education Agency.

Taulton said the district continues to make academic gains, but still needs improvement in certain areas.

“I’m excited about the growth we’ve shown,” he said.

The next meeting will be held Feb. 24 at the COCISD High School Foyer.
